LOG CABIN, c1800. A pioneer at his log cabin in northwestern New York State, after the Holland Purchase of 1792-1793. Wood engraving from O. Turners Pioneer History of the Holland Purchase, Buffalo, 1850

This print takes us back in time to the early 1800s, where a pioneer stands proudly outside his log cabin in northwestern New York State. The image captures the essence of simplicity and resilience that characterized life during this era. After the Holland Purchase of 1792-1793, settlers like this pioneer ventured into the wilderness, seeking new opportunities and a chance at a better life. This wood engraving from O. Turner's Pioneer History of the Holland Purchase, Buffalo, 1850 beautifully depicts their determination to build homes amidst nature's raw beauty. The log cabin itself stands as a testament to human ingenuity and resourcefulness. Constructed entirely out of wood, it blends seamlessly with its surroundings while providing shelter from the elements for both man and livestock alike. The clearing around it suggests that this settler has been hard at work taming the wild land to make way for agriculture or other endeavors necessary for survival.
